Tom O'Gorman is a professional racing driver and coach, recognized for his success in motorsports and his expertise in high-performance driving. Known for his accomplishments in the SCCA (Sports Car Club of America) and various racing series, O'Gorman is celebrated for his technical skills, racecraft, and consistency. As a coach, he focuses on helping drivers refine their techniques, improve their lap times, and enhance their overall performance. O'Gorman’s ability to communicate complex driving concepts clearly makes him a respected figure in both competitive racing and driver development.
Tom doing some data laps in my car. It was very encouraging to see the car is on pace for GLTC with the right driver! This 2:13.6xx will be difficult to get myself, I think I'll just add a working LSD and bigger tires to get closer, lololol.
Kmiata K24Z3 w/ Kpro
detuned to ~188rwhp
~2390lbs with Tom (2420lbs is GLTC weight for my car)
205/50/15 R7s on 15x9 ~10 heat-cycle 2018 date-stamps
9LR medium aero kit, front splitter set flush with air-dam.
Xidas 900/550 1.125" RB front bar set to soft/ 14mm rear
V8R Stoptech ST42 front, oem rear w/ sport rotor, PFC 11s front/rear, rear prop valve 100% open.
6spd 4.30 "open diff"(worn out torsen)
